Transaction 81699c4389544fc06788bc4500a05bcaf9a17457743ea0420e56599b01c98063

2 Input
2 Outputs
  • 81699c4389544fc06788bc4500a05bcaf9a17457743ea0420e56599b01c98063:0
  • value  1959324
    address  16FwYREauWJzLfKyc2kTp1oCTFvg8nnkfK
  • 81699c4389544fc06788bc4500a05bcaf9a17457743ea0420e56599b01c98063:1
  • value  14335
    address  16VL4Y2yDiZjkxmCceQtvmh8CsAxauWzm8